“Long Way Around” is the second single taken from Sam Burton’s new album Dear Departed, which will be released on July 14, 2023 by Partisan Records.
“A little while ago, I had two days booked in the studio to mix a couple of songs. I ended up getting all of the mixing done the first day and decided to try to record a new song on the second day. I wrote “Long Way Around” the morning of the second day. It’s a song about missed opportunities and the passing of time. The noble failure.” – said Sam Burton
Dear Departed, the second album from Burton, arose from a time of rebirth. In the last few years, the Los Angeles-based singer basically started over. He temporarily abandoned the life he’d built in LA to live in Utah where he grew up, moving again to hole up in a cabin on a rural northern California farm. Sam describes the album as being wracked with pain and loss, and he spends much of the time saying goodbye to a version of himself.
With production from Jonathan Wilson (Angel Olsen, Father John Misty, Margo Price), Burton achieves a sound that never descends into retro pastiche, but rather becomes an evocative echo, a dream of the past. Like Sam and his band are crammed onto the corner stage of a smoke-filled bar in a long-lost time. Exemplified best by lead single “Long Way Around,” smoldering melodies are met again and again with ripples of piano and swells of orchestration – headlined by Sam’s evocative, velvet-lined vocals.
